Full Retrofit, Energy Upgrade to A2, and Home Extension, Willie Nolan Rd, Baldoyle, Dublin 13

This project concerns the comprehensive renovation of a single-family dwelling located on Willie Nolan Road, Baldoyle, Dublin 13, involving a full retrofit, an energy upgrade to BER A2, and strategic extensions to improve spatial quality, functionality, and comfort.

The proposal includes a new extension to the living, dining, and kitchen areas, designed to create a larger, brighter, and more fluid ground-floor layout. The extension enhances the connection to the side garden through the incorporation of sliding windows and doors, improving natural light, ventilation, and the overall relationship between indoor and outdoor spaces.

In addition to the ground-floor works, the project includes the conversion and fit-out of the attic, adding valuable new living space. The upgraded attic incorporates a new bedroom, a bathroom, and strategically located roof lights, ensuring optimal daylighting and creating a comfortable and functional upper-level environment.

The full retrofit of the building envelope and systems includes high-performance insulation, upgraded glazing, efficient heating and ventilation systems, and other energy-focused improvements. These measures collectively enabled the home to achieve a BER A2 rating, drastically reducing energy consumption while significantly improving indoor comfort and long-term sustainability.

The result is a modernised, energy-efficient home that responds to contemporary living needs. The combination of the ground-floor extension, side-garden connectivity, and newly converted attic provides increased spatial flexibility, improved comfort, and a high-quality architectural upgrade to the existing dwelling.
